The Job Purpose
Direct, control, and coordinate all banking, lending, deposit taking, and operations associated with the assigned portfolio of accounts to monitor acceptable credit risk and maximize the bank’s return from each client.
Identify, cultivate, and develop business relationships with clientele from the bank’s segmented market
Key Responsibilities
The responsibilities for this role include:
Financial
- Responsible for the growth of the corporate banking business portfolio to ensure that set targets for portfolio growth, income, and quality are achieved.
- Assess and recommend high-quality credit facilities for clients and potential clients and thereafter oversee the completion of all related security documentation to maximize earnings and minimize bad debts.
- The full process is to be handled professionally and efficiently, and in conformity with Credit Policy requirements
- Identify and develop new business proposals efficiently and expeditiously to ensure that potential new business opportunities with existing and new clients are not lost to competitors.
- Generate and improve profitability on a portfolio of new customer relationships.
Customer
- Collect and analyze vital data on clients, i.e. annual reports, management accounts, interim reports, industry reports, and all press cuttings etc., to acquire in-depth knowledge which will enable you to act as an adviser to management on all aspects of assigned accounts relationships.
- Initiate and monitor Customer/Bank contact at all levels for assigned clients to ensure the highest standards of service are maintained.
- Develop an intimate understanding of the client’s industry/Business, analyze their modus operandi, management practices, judgment of various influential decision makers, and market conditions affecting their long-term viability, and prepare customer account plans.
